Understanding your settlement The amount you can expect to receive from a settlement depends on the nature of the case. For example, a class action settlement is an agreement that resolves a lawsuit brought by a group of people who experienced the same (or similar) harm from a company or other organization.
The resulting payment may be distributed to each person as one lump sum or in structured installments over time. However, the payment is based on the number of people affected and the amount of the damages sustained. So, even in the case of a multi-million dollar settlement, your payment may only be a few dollars if many people were involved.
